Synopsis As Introduced
Amends the Illinois Insurance Code. In provisions concerning hearing aid coverage, provides that an individual or group policy of accident and health insurance or managed care plan that is amended, delivered, issued, or renewed after the effective date of the amendatory Act shall provide coverage for annual examinations for the prescription and fitting of hearing aids and for medically necessary hearing instruments and related services for all individuals under the age of 65 when a hearing care professional prescribes a hearing instrument to augment communication. Provides that an insurer shall provide coverage without (rather than subject to) co-payments, co-insurance, deductibles, and out-of-pocket limits. Provides that a hearing examination shall be covered every 12 months. Makes conforming changes in the State Employees Group Insurance Act of 1971, the Counties Code, the Illinois Municipal Code, the School Code, the Limited Health Service Organization Act, and the Medical Assistance Article of the Illinois Public Aid Code.
